What is another word for counterstatement?

Pronunciation: [kˈa͡ʊntəstˌe͡ɪtmənt] (IPA)

Counterstatement refers to a reply or rebuttal made in response to an argument or statement. Some synonyms for counterstatement include contradiction, refutation, rebuttal, objection, counterargument, denial, rejection, opposition, dissent, and disagreement. These terms are used to express a differing opinion or argument against an existing statement or claim. In debates, discussions, or legal proceedings, counterstatements play a crucial role in presenting a balanced argument to support an opinion or conclusion. By understanding the various synonyms for counterstatement, individuals can effectively advocate their positions, clarify their ideas, and convince others to see their point of view.
